Transaction 39da02523d8c9dec5136812313a3a8b102ff3d3cf80da58b16a1bbf2a593c64c

1 Input
2 Outputs
  • 39da02523d8c9dec5136812313a3a8b102ff3d3cf80da58b16a1bbf2a593c64c:0
  • value  322696
    address  38vAVF4DwMZHaR4VmZMp5DXqeg8vsBiSGp
  • 39da02523d8c9dec5136812313a3a8b102ff3d3cf80da58b16a1bbf2a593c64c:1
  • value  11073502
    address  3CsmLr1D3NMwF5kALLGDvBgW8agGJEGe9C